基于多源数据的城市功能区的识别与分析  被引量:4

Identification and analysis of urban functional areas based on multi-source data

摘  要:随着城市化进程的不断推进,城市功能区作为城市规划中重要的基础组成部分,对城市功能区的空间布局现状进行研究是十分必要的。文中基于POI数据、手机信令数据、土地利用数据等多源数据,通过对POI数据构建“空间面积—人口热度”二元权重计算模型,滨城区进行功能区划分并分析结果。经过精度检验,Kappa系数为0.772,功能区的识别精度较高。结果表明,主城区的混合度较高,其承载着主要的居住和生活服务;滨城区功能的空间分布具有一般集聚的特点,呈东南—西北分布趋势,且在各个方向上发展较为均衡。功能区划分能够为城市科学合理的规划提供借鉴,及时发现城市规划中的问题并能够优化解决。Identification and analysis of urban functional areas based on multi-source data with the continuous progress of urbanization,as an important basic part of urban planning,it is very necessary to study the current situation of spatial layout of urban functional areas.Based on multi-source data such as POI data,mobile phone signaling data and land use data,this paper constructs a binary weight calculation model of"spatial area population heat"for POI data,and divides the functional areas of Bincheng District,and analyzes the results.After the accuracy test,the Kappa coefficient is 0.772,and indicating that the recognition accuracy of the functional area is high.The results show that the mixing degree of the main urban area is high,which carries the main residential services and living services,and its functions are relatively perfect.The spatial distribution of the functions of the Bincheng District has the characteristics of general agglomeration.The main trend of distribution is from southeast to northwest,and the development is more balanced in all directions.The division of functional areas can provide reference for scientific and reasonable urban planning,find the problems in urban planning and optimize them in time.
